(3aS,4R,9bS)-6,7-dichloro-4-(4-chloro-3-nitrophenyl)-3a,4,5,9b-tetrahydro-3H-cyclopenta[c]quinoline (PubChem CID 26100400) has the molecular formula C18H13Cl3N2O2 and a molecular weight of 395.67 g/mol. Its IUPAC name is (3aS,4R,9bS)-6,7-dichloro-4-(4-chloro-3-nitrophenyl)-3a,4,5,9b-tetrahydro-3H-cyclopenta[c]quinoline.
